I am taking my daughter in May on a girls only trip. She just turned 4. What Deluxe should we stay at. Right now I have a hold on an AKL Savannah view. but I have started thinking it is too far to MK to make sense with a 4 year old. Any opinions? I could stay at WL or CR in a garden room. I have been to the WL before and loved it but I have been there already, I am concerend that a CR Garden Room is inconvienient? I would love opinions - GF is just to expensive and the Poly only has lagoon view left - which is to high for me also.

How about the cabins at Ft. Wilderness campground? It is only a boat ride away from the MK and there are tons of things to do. The sing a long is fun and you can make smores and watch the movie. They have a hayride, playgrounds and you can watch the boat parade and fireworks from the beach. I bring our golf cart, but maybe rent one for a day. My three yo loves to ride through the loops looking at all the camping decorations and going to the petting zoo (her farm) and looking at the animals. The pool is not themed, but it is large and nice. My older kids take their scooters, but the 3 yo has a one seater golf cart of her own that she travels in. If you are driving, maybe you can take her bike?
 
My daughter was 3 1/2 when we went in January and she absolutely loved AKL savannah view. She woke up every morning and ran to the balcony to see the animals. We also had a room with bunk beds and she slept on top as this was her "magic carpet". The bus rides were wonderful we never waited more than 8 minutes, and we always had a seat for all of us. The pool and activities and the fire pit were great fro her. The interns from South Africa were very child friendly and infromative. I've stayed at both Poly and Contemporary and will be returning to AKL.
 
We took our 2 y/o and stayed at AKL Savannah room. She LOVED it!!! we stayed the 2nd floor, Zebra trail I think and asked for a room closer to the lobby to avoid super long walks (the hotels are huge). It was perfect, the view was awesome. Because we took a break during the day, we were able to catch the 3:00 feeding every after noon, it was very cool. Also b/c of our location we were close to the pool an to Mara, which was great for the refillable mugs.
